Brian Thomas Jr. practice status update

After suffering an ankle injury in Week 9 against the Las Vegas Raiders, Thomas Jr. did not play this past week against Houston.

He did return to practice on Wednesday of this week, however, and was a limited participant in all three practices.

Will Brian Thomas Jr. play vs. the Chargers?

After practicing each day this week in a limited capacity, Thomas Jr. is listed as questionable for Sunday’s game.

Brian Thomas Jr.’s stats this season

Thomas Jr. has showcased that playmaking ability of his this season, but inconsistency has been an issue as well.

He’s averaging 14.0 yards per catch but has caught just 51% of his 59 targets, with dropped passes being a problem at times, according to PFF.

Jaguars‘ wide receiver depth chart with Brian Thomas Jr.

If available, Thomas Jr. will be inserted back into the starting lineup. Joining him will be Jakobi Meyers, whose role should continue to expand, and Parker Washington, who has overtaken Dyami Brown on the depth chart. Brown, Tim Patrick, and Austin Trammell could be rotated in at certain times if needed.
